Bug 是指在软件开发过程中发现的问题或错误,通常需要修复以确保系统的稳定性和可靠性。
软件程序的漏洞或缺陷。
“BUG”的由来
“BUG”的由来可以追溯到早期的电子设备,在18世纪,科学家们使用蒸汽机来计算复杂的问题,但这些机器非常庞大且耗能,有一天,一位科学家不小心把一块小石头掉进了他的机器内部,导致整个机器无法正常工作,这个事件让科学家意识到,计算机需要更小、更轻便的方式来处理信息,为了找到这个问题的根源,他们开始研究如何设计更安全的电路和硬件。
bug词的原意
最初,“bug”指的是“臭虫”或“虫子”,但在计算机领域中,这种说法已经不再适用,我们通常用“bug”来描述计算机系统或程序中隐藏的错误、缺陷或漏洞等问题。
1945年的计算机故障
1945年,计算机还是由机械继电器和真空管驱动的,当技术人员试图启动一台巨大的计算机时,它突然停止工作,技术人员发现了一个飞蛾,这可能是因为光和热的吸引力将飞蛾吸引到了连接继电器的接点上,从而导致断电。
debug过程
“bug”这个词后来被用来形容发现和修复计算机系统中错误的过程,这意味着“抓虫子”或“杀虫子”。
bug的起源
1945年,计算机专家赫柏(Grace Murray Hopper)为哈佛大学的Mark II设置了1.7万个继电器进行编程,她无意间在设置过程中遇到一个错误,导致飞蛾进入了机器内部,这个错误最终被赫柏命名为“bug”,从此,“bug”成为了计算机程序中错误的通用名称。
希望这段文字符合您的需求,如果您有任何其他要求或需要进一步的帮助,请告诉我!
0